Colón Fútbol Club is a football club from Montevideo in Uruguay. The club was established on March 12, 1907, and is affiliated with the Uruguayan Segunda División.

Women's team

[edit]

The women's team of Colon has won four national championships from 2013 to 2016.[3][4] They also played in the Copa Libertadores Femenina from 2014 to 2017, achieving a fourth place finish in 2016.
